Output e58caec71c3b5b2711bfaa8059c110b4ebe0a5ea49c5c4c56ed528e7af132e79:0

value
3696604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94f6d261036c9cd8de47c8cb67065805b3185a8b OP_EQUAL
address
3FGfcQwAkPr1XvLauqnraX1ZL6NhYoZp2C
transaction
e58caec71c3b5b2711bfaa8059c110b4ebe0a5ea49c5c4c56ed528e7af132e79
spent
true